Adam and Jennifer made the very wise decision to see each other before the ceremony. This is not only a beautifully intimate moment between the couple, but gives them time to see each other without anyone else around. A wedding day is very fast paced, hectic and you never really have an alone moment together if you don’t do a FL.

I can’t say it enough… a First Look is one of the best decisions you could possibly make for your wedding day. Oh and hiring me of course! Duh!! ; )
